Udemy Product Management CertificationSimilar to GA’s 10-week PM course, Udemy offers a product management certification for those interested in becoming a PM focused on B2B. The course contains 34 lectures and covers a wide variety of skills required of PMs, including conflict management, how to define a new product, and how to build a business case. Product management is all about creating and improving products that solve real problems for users while helping businesses grow. It’s a mix of strategy, market research, and teamwork to ensure a product meets customer needs and stands out in the market. Product management sits at the crossroads of business, technology, and user experience. Product managers don’t just come up with ideas; they research, plan, prioritize, and work with different teams to turn those ideas into real products.
